The smart air purifier market has witnessed rapid growth as consumers become increasingly conscious of air quality and health. Smart air purifiers are devices designed to filter and purify indoor air while offering connectivity and automation features. Unlike conventional purifiers, these devices can be controlled via mobile apps, integrated with smart home systems, and equipped with sensors to detect pollutants in real-time. Rising pollution levels, growing awareness about respiratory health, and the desire for cleaner indoor environments are driving the adoption of smart air purifiers globally.
Market Drivers and Growth Factors
Several factors are fueling the growth of the smart air purifier market. Increasing industrialization and urbanization have led to higher air pollution levels, creating a strong demand for air purification solutions. Consumer awareness regarding allergens, dust, particulate matter, and airborne pathogens has further accelerated market adoption. Additionally, the COVID-19 pandemic highlighted the importance of indoor air quality, prompting households and commercial spaces to invest in efficient purification systems. Smart air purifiers not only improve health outcomes but also provide convenience through automation, remote monitoring, and real-time alerts.
Technological innovation is another major driver. Modern smart air purifiers are equipped with HEPA filters, activated carbon filters, UV sterilization, and IoT-enabled monitoring. Integration with voice assistants like Alexa and Google Home allows users to manage air quality effortlessly. Features such as sleep mode, energy efficiency, and air quality indicators enhance user experience and expand market appeal.
Market Segmentation
The market is segmented based on product type, technology, application, and distribution channel. Product types include portable air purifiers, room air purifiers, HVAC-integrated purifiers, and commercial purifiers. Technology-wise, the market includes HEPA filtration, activated carbon filtration, ionizers, and UV sterilization systems. Applications span residential, commercial, healthcare, and industrial environments. Distribution channels include online retail platforms, specialty stores, and large electronics retailers, with e-commerce witnessing rapid adoption due to convenience and competitive pricing.
Regional Outlook
North America and Europe dominate the smart air purifier market, driven by strict air quality regulations and high consumer awareness. The Asia-Pacific region is witnessing the fastest growth due to rising pollution levels, increasing urban population, and expanding middle-class consumer base. China and India, in particular, are experiencing significant adoption in both residential and commercial sectors. Latin America and the Middle East also present opportunities due to increasing environmental awareness and demand for healthy indoor spaces.
Challenges and Market Restraints
Despite strong growth, the market faces challenges such as high initial costs of smart air purifiers and ongoing maintenance expenses. Filter replacement, energy consumption, and complex operation for certain devices may discourage some users. Manufacturers are addressing these concerns by introducing cost-effective, energy-efficient, and user-friendly products to attract a broader consumer base.
